Ukrainian president Volodymyr Zelenskyy has questioned why the United Nations has allowed Russia’s Sergei Lavrov to attend the world body as the Kremlin continues its assault on his nation.
While touring a hospital in New York, where Ukrainian soldiers are having their maladies tended to as the invasion by Russian forces still rages on, Mr Zelenskyy said the body of world leaders should answer for their decision to allow Russia’s minister of foreign affairs to attend.
Mr Zelenskyy said: “For us, it’s very important that all our words, all our messages, will be heard by our partners.
“And if in the United Nations still — it’s a pity, but still — there is a place for Russian terrorists, the question is not to me.”
